5 Lira Green reverse

Features

Issuer Turkey
Issuing bank Central Bank of Turkey (Türkiye Cümhuriyet Merkez Bankasi)
Period Republic (1923-date)
Type Standard banknote
Year 1959
Value 5 Lira (5 TRL)
Currency Old lira (1923-2005)
Composition Paper
Size 150 × 68 mm
Shape Rectangular
Demonetized 8 January 1978

Series: E5 Emission Group

Obverse

A portrait of President Mustafa Kemal Atatürk

Script: Latin

Lettering:
TÜRKİYE CUMHURİYET MERKEZ BANKASI

5
BEŞ TÜRK LİRASI

Translation: Central Bank of the Turkish Republic, Five Turkish Lira

Reverse

Three Turkish girls with hazelnut baskets

Script: Latin

Lettering:
TÜRKİYE CUMHURİYET MERKEZ BANKASI

5
TÜRK LİRASI

Translation: Central Bank of the Turkish Republic, 5 Turkish Lira

Watermark

Portrait of Atatürk

Printer

Bradbury Wilkinson and Company, United Kingdom (1856-1990)

Comments

Signature:
Series II: Nail Gidel, Emir Sencer, Kamil Kıbrızlı
